-
一、如何查看网卡生产厂家和型号?
lspci
命令
查看基本信息
lspci
,
详细信息
lspci -vvv
00:00.0 Host bridge: Intel Corporation 5520 I/O
Hub to ESI Port (rev
13)
00:01.0 PCI bridge: Intel Corporation
5520/5500/X58 I/O Hub PCI Express
Root
Port 1 (rev 13)
00:02.0 PCI bridge:
Intel Corporation 5520/5500/X58 I/O Hub PCI
Express
Root Port 2 (rev 13)
00:03.0 PCI bridge: Intel Corporation
5520/5500/X58 I/O Hub PCI Express
Root
Port 3 (rev 13)
00:04.0 PCI bridge:
Intel Corporation 5520/X58 I/O Hub PCI Express
Root
Port 4 (rev 13)
00:05.0
PCI bridge: Intel Corporation 5520/X58 I/O Hub PCI
Express Root
Port 5 (rev 13)
00:06.0 PCI bridge: Intel Corporation
5520/X58 I/O Hub PCI Express Root
Port
6 (rev 13)
00:07.0 PCI bridge: Intel
Corporation 5520/5500/X58 I/O Hub PCI Express
Root Port 7 (rev 13)
00:08.0
PCI bridge: Intel Corporation 5520/5500/X58 I/O
Hub PCI Express
Root Port 8 (rev 13)
00:09.0 PCI bridge: Intel Corporation
5520/5500/X58 I/O Hub PCI Express
Root
Port 9 (rev 13)
00:0a.0 PCI bridge:
Intel Corporation 5520/5500/X58 I/O Hub PCI
Express
Root Port 10 (rev 13)
00:0d.0 Host bridge: Intel Corporation
Device 343a (rev 13)
00:0d.1 Host
bridge: Intel Corporation Device 343b (rev 13)
00:0d.2 Host bridge: Intel Corporation
Device 343c (rev 13)
00:0d.3 Host
bridge: Intel Corporation Device 343d (rev 13)
00:0d.4
Host
bridge:
Intel
Corporation
5520/5500/X58
Physical
Layer
Port
0 (rev 13)
00:0d.5 Host bridge: Intel Corporation
5520/5500 Physical Layer Port 1
(rev
13)
00:0d.6 Host bridge: Intel
Corporation Device 341a (rev 13)
00:0e.0 Host bridge: Intel Corporation
Device 341c (rev 13)
00:0e.1 Host
bridge: Intel Corporation Device 341d (rev 13)
00:0e.2 Host bridge: Intel Corporation
Device 341e (rev 13)
00:0e.3 Host
bridge: Intel Corporation Device 341f (rev 13)
00:0e.4 Host bridge: Intel Corporation
Device 3439 (rev 13)
00:14.0 PIC: Intel
Corporation 5520/5500/X58 I/O Hub System
Management
Registers (rev 13)
00:14.1
PIC:
Intel
Corporation
5520/5500/X58
I/O
Hub
GPIO
and
Scratch
Pad
Registers (rev 13)
00:14.2
PIC: Intel Corporation 5520/5500/X58 I/O Hub
Control Status and
RAS Registers (rev
13)
00:1c.0
PCI
bridge:
Intel
Corporation
82801JI
(ICH10
Family)
PCI
Express
Root
Port 1
00:1c.4
PCI
bridge:
Intel
Corporation
82801JI
(ICH10
Family)
PCI
Express
Root
Port 5
00:1d.0
USB
Controller:
Intel
Corporation
82801JI
(ICH10
Family)
USB
UHCI
Controller #1
00:1d.1
USB
Controller:
Intel
Corporation
82801JI
(ICH10
Family)
USB
UHCI
Controller #2
00:1d.2
USB
Controller:
Intel
Corporation
82801JI
(ICH10
Family)
USB
UHCI
Controller #3
00:1d.3
USB
Controller:
Intel
Corporation
82801JI
(ICH10
Family)
USB
UHCI
Controller #6
00:1d.7 USB
Controller: Intel Corporation 82801JI (ICH10
Family) USB2
EHCI Controller #1
00:1e.0 PCI bridge: Intel Corporation
82801 PCI Bridge (rev 90)
00:1f.0 ISA
bridge: Intel Corporation 82801JIB (ICH10) LPC
Interface
Controller
01:03.0
VGA compatible controller: ATI Technologies Inc
ES1000 (rev 02)
02:00.0 System
peripheral: Hewlett-Packard Company iLO3 Slave
instrumentation & System support (rev
04)
02:00.2 System peripheral: Hewlett-
Packard Company iLO3 Management
Processor Support and Messaging (rev
04)
02:00.4 USB Controller: Hewlett-
Packard Company Proliant iLO2/iLO3
virtual USB controller (rev 01)
03:00.0 Ethernet controller: Broadcom
Corporation NetXtreme II BCM5709
Gigabit Ethernet (rev 20)
03:00.1 Ethernet controller: Broadcom
Corporation NetXtreme II BCM5709
Gigabit Ethernet (rev 20)
04:00.0 Ethernet controller: Broadcom
Corporation NetXtreme II BCM5709
Gigabit Ethernet (rev 20)
04:00.1 Ethernet controller: Broadcom
Corporation NetXtreme II BCM5709
Gigabit Ethernet (rev 20)
05:00.0 RAID bus controller: Hewlett-
Packard Company Smart Array G6
controllers (rev 01)
09:00.0
Ethernet controller: Intel Corporation 82599EB
10-Gigabit
SFI/SFP+ Network Connection
(rev 01)
09:00.1 Ethernet
controller: Intel Corporation 82599EB 10-Gigabit
SFI/SFP+ Network Connection (rev
01)
机器上有
Broadcom
的千兆网卡和
intel
的万兆网卡,型号分别是
BCM5709
和
82599EB
二、查看网卡驱动
两个办法:
方法
1
:
lspci -vvv
09:00.1 Ethernet controller: Intel
Corporation 82599EB 10-Gigabit
SFI/SFP+
Network Connection (rev 01)
Subsystem: Intel Corporation Ethernet Server
Adapter X520-2
Physical Slot: 2
Control: I/O+ Mem+ BusMaster+
SpecCycle- MemWINV- VGASnoop-
ParErr+
Stepping- SERR- FastB2B- DisINTx+
Status: Cap+ 66MHz- UDF- FastB2B- ParErr-
DEVSEL=fast >TAbort-
Latency: 0,
Cache Line Size: 64 bytes
Interrupt: pin B routed to IRQ 34
Region 0: Memory at fbd00000 (64-bit, non-
prefetchable)
[size=1M]
Region 2: I/O ports at 5020 [size=32]
Region 4: Memory at fbcf0000 (64-bit, non-
prefetchable)
[size=16K]
Capabilities: [40] Power Management version 3
Flags: PMEClk- DSI+ D1-
D2- AuxCurrent=0mA
PME(D0+,D1-,D2-,D3hot+,D3cold-)
Status: D0 NoSoftRst-
PME-Enable- DSel=0 DScale=1 PME-
Capabilities: [50] MSI: Enable- Count=1/1
Maskable+ 64bit+
Address: 0000 Data: 0000
Masking: 00000000 Pending: 00000000
Capabilities: [70] MSI-X: Enable+ Count=64 Masked-
Vector table: BAR=4
offset=00000000
PBA:
BAR=4 offset=00002000
Capabilities: [a0] Express (v2) Endpoint, MSI 00
DevCap: MaxPayload 512
bytes, PhantFunc 0, Latency L0s
<512ns,
L1 <64us
ExtTag-
AttnBtn-
AttnInd-
PwrInd-
RBE+
FLReset+
DevCtl: Report errors: Correctable+ Non-Fatal+
Fatal+
Unsupported+
RlxdOrd+ ExtTag- PhantFunc- AuxPwr- NoSnoop+
FLReset-
MaxPayload 256 bytes, MaxReadReq 4096 bytes
DevSta: CorrErr+
UncorrErr- FatalErr- UnsuppReq+
AuxPwr-
TransPend-
LnkCap:
Port
#0,
Speed
5GT/s,
Width
x8,
ASPM
L0s,
Latency
L0 unlimited, L1 <32us
ClockPM- Surprise- LLActRep- BwNot-
LnkCtl: ASPM Disabled; RCB 64 bytes Disabled-
Retrain-
CommClk-
ExtSynch- ClockPM- AutWidDis- BWInt- AutBWInt-
LnkSta: Speed 5GT/s,
Width x8, TrErr- Train- SlotClk+
DLActive- BWMgmt- ABWMgmt-
DevCap2: Completion Timeout: Range ABCD,
TimeoutDis+
DevCtl2:
Completion Timeout: 50us to 50ms, TimeoutDis-
LnkCtl2: Target Link
Speed: 2.5GT/s, EnterCompliance-
SpeedDis-, Selectable De-emphasis: -6dB
Transmit
Margin: Normal Operating Range,
EnterModifiedCompliance- ComplianceSOS-
Compliance De-
emphasis: -6dB
LnkSta2:
Current De-emphasis Level: -6dB
Capabilities: [100] Advanced Error Reporting
UESta: DLP- SDES- TLP-
FCP- CmpltTO- CmpltAbrt-
UnxCmplt-
RxOF- MalfTLP- ECRC- UnsupReq+ ACSViol-
UEMsk: DLP- SDES- TLP-
FCP- CmpltTO- CmpltAbrt-
UnxCmplt-
RxOF- MalfTLP- ECRC- UnsupReq+ ACSViol-
UESvrt: DLP- SDES- TLP-
FCP- CmpltTO- CmpltAbrt-
UnxCmplt-
RxOF- MalfTLP- ECRC- UnsupReq- ACSViol-
CESta: RxErr- BadTLP-
BadDLLP- Rollover- Timeout-
NonFatalErr+
CEMsk: RxErr- BadTLP- BadDLLP- Rollover- Timeout-
NonFatalErr-
AERCap:
First
Error
Pointer:
00,
GenCap+
CGenEn-
ChkCap+
ChkEn-
Capabilities: [140] Device Serial Number
90-e2-ba-ff-ff-17-8f-48
Capabilities:
[150]
Alternative
Routing-ID
Interpretation
(ARI)
ARICap: MFVC- ACS-,
Next Function: 0
ARICtl: MFVC- ACS-, Function Group: 0
Capabilities: [160] Single Root I/O Virtualization
(SR-IOV)
IOVCap:
Migration-, Interrupt Message Number: 000
IOVCtl: Enable-
Migration- Interrupt- MSE-
ARIHierarchy-
IOVSta: Migration-
Initial VFs: 64, Total VFs: 64, Number of VFs: 64,
Function Dependency Link: 01
VF offset: 128, stride:
2, Device ID: 10ed
Supported Page Size: 00000553, System Page Size:
00000001
Region 0: Memory at 00000000e4300000 (64-bit,
prefetchable)
Region 3: Memory at 00000000e4400000 (64-bit,
prefetchable)
VF Migration: offset: 00000000, BIR: 0
Kernel driver in use: ixgbe
Kernel modules: ixgbe
方法
2<
/p>
:
lsmod
Module
Size Used by
pf_ring
368053 48
ipmi_devintf
8023 0
ipmi_si 42399
0
ipmi_msghandler 35958 2
ipmi_devintf,ipmi_si
bonding
122971 0
ipv6 322986
1 bonding
power_meter 9349
0
hpwdt 6990 0
hpilo 7903 0
sg 30218 0
bnx2 77468 0
ixgbe
200013 0
dca
7195 1 ixgbe
mdio
4738 1 ixgbe
microcode
112877 0
serio_raw 4824
0
iTCO_wdt 12092 0
iTCO_vendor_support 3062 1
iTCO_wdt
i7core_edac 18094
0
edac_core 46701 1
i7core_edac
shpchp
33488 0
ext3 133515
7
jbd 54520 1 ext3
mbcache 7990 1 ext3
hpsa 51776 8
radeon 926887 1
ttm 67043 1 radeon
drm_kms_helper 34744 1 radeon
drm 213765 3
radeon,ttm,drm_kms_helper
hwmon
2496 2 power_meter,radeon
i2c_algo_bit
5768 1 radeon
i2c_core
31274 4
radeon,drm_kms_helper,drm,i2c_algo_bit
dm_mod 75507 0
三、如何查看网卡驱动版本
也有两种办法:
方法
1
)
modinfo
modinfo bnx2
filename: /lib/modules/6.x86_64/k
ernel/
drivers/net/
firmware:
bnx2/
firmware: bnx2/
firmware: bnx2/
firmware: bnx2/
firmware: bnx2/
version: 2.1.6
license: GPL
description: Broadcom NetXtreme II
BCM5706/5708/5709/5716 Driver
author:
Michael Chan
srcversion:
ECE369A7D0A9096343A3B3F
alias:
pci:v000014E4d0000163Csv*sd*bc*sc*i*
alias:
pci:v000014E4d0000163Bsv*sd*bc*sc*i*
alias:
pci:v000014E4d0000163Asv*sd*bc*sc*i*
alias:
pci:v000014E4d00001639sv*sd*bc*sc*i*
alias:
pci:v000014E4d000016ACsv*sd*bc*sc*i*
alias:
pci:v000014E4d000016AAsv*sd*bc*sc*i*
alias:
pci:v000014E4d000016AAsv0000103Csd00003102bc*sc*i*
alias:
pci:v000014E4d0000164Csv*sd*bc*sc*i*
alias:
pci:v000014E4d0000164Asv*sd*bc*sc*i*
alias:
pci:v000014E4d0000164Asv0000103Csd00003106bc*sc*i*
alias:
pci:v000014E4d0000164Asv0000103Csd00003101bc*sc*i*
depends:
vermagic:
6.x86_64 SMP mod_unload
modversions
parm: disable_msi:Disable
Message Signaled Interrupt (MSI)
(int)
modinfo ixgbe
filename: /lib/modules/6.x86_64/k
ernel/
drivers/net/ixgbe/
version: 3.0.12-k2-1
license: GPL
description: Intel(R) 10 Gigabit PCI
Express Network Driver
author:
Intel Corporation, <@>
srcversion:
612CB82E4460BB4174B1E2C
alias:
pci:v00008086d00001528sv*sd*bc*sc*i*
alias:
pci:v00008086d000010F8sv*sd*bc*sc*i*
alias:
pci:v00008086d0000151Csv*sd*bc*sc*i*
alias:
pci:v00008086d00001529sv*sd*bc*sc*i*
alias:
pci:v00008086d0000152Asv*sd*bc*sc*i*
alias:
pci:v00008086d000010F9sv*sd*bc*sc*i*
alias:
pci:v00008086d00001514sv*sd*bc*sc*i*
alias:
pci:v00008086d00001507sv*sd*bc*sc*i*
alias:
pci:v00008086d000010FBsv*sd*bc*sc*i*
alias:
pci:v00008086d00001517sv*sd*bc*sc*i*
alias:
pci:v00008086d000010FCsv*sd*bc*sc*i*
alias:
pci:v00008086d000010F7sv*sd*bc*sc*i*
alias:
pci:v00008086d00001508sv*sd*bc*sc*i*
alias:
pci:v00008086d000010DBsv*sd*bc*sc*i*
alias:
pci:v00008086d000010F4sv*sd*bc*sc*i*
alias:
pci:v00008086d000010E1sv*sd*bc*sc*i*
alias:
pci:v00008086d000010F1sv*sd*bc*sc*i*
alias:
pci:v00008086d000010ECsv*sd*bc*sc*i*
alias:
pci:v00008086d000010DDsv*sd*bc*sc*i*
alias:
pci:v00008086d0000150Bsv*sd*bc*sc*i*
alias:
pci:v00008086d000010C8sv*sd*bc*sc*i*
alias:
pci:v00008086d000010C7sv*sd*bc*sc*i*
alias:
pci:v00008086d000010C6sv*sd*bc*sc*i*
alias:
pci:v00008086d000010B6sv*sd*bc*sc*i*
depends: mdio,dca
vermagic: 6.x86_64 SMP mod_unload
modversions
parm:
IntMode:Change Interrupt Mode (0=Legacy, 1=MSI,
2=MSI-X), default 2 (array of int)
parm: FdirMode:Flow Director
filtering modes (0=Off,
1=Hashing)
default 1 (array of int)
parm:
max_vfs:Maximum
number
of
virtual
functions
to
allocate
per
physical function (uint)
方法
2
:
ethtool
ethtool -i eth3
driver: bnx2
version: 2.1.6
firmware-
version: bc 5.2.2 NCSI 2.0.6
bus-info:
0000:03:00.1
ethtool -i
eth0
driver: ixgbe
version: 3.0.12-k2-1
-
-
-
-
-
-
-
-
-
上一篇:双网卡单IP详解
下一篇:商业计划书(中英文)